Joel is a service assistant at a supermarket. He is 19 years old.

What is Joel’s weekly pay?

Answer:

$452.72

Explanation:

Joel is 19 and according to the chart he makes 80% of what an adult over 21 makes

$565.90 * 80% = $452.72
